Summary
House Bill 401, enacted during the 2018 Regular Session, addresses the provision of health benefits for retired sheriffs and deputy sheriffs in East Feliciana Parish, Louisiana. This bill establishes a framework for the sheriff's office to cover the costs associated with group hospital, medical, and dental insurance for eligible retirees, thereby enhancing their post-employment benefits. Specifically, the bill details different tiers of benefit coverage based on the years of service and age at retirement, providing greater financial support for long-serving members of the sheriff's department.
Sentiment
The sentiment around HB 401 appears to be largely positive, particularly among law enforcement personnel and their advocates. Supporters highlight the importance of providing health benefits that reflect the dedication and service of sheriffs and deputies. The unanimous voting history, with 30 yeas and no nays during the final passage, indicates widespread legislative support, underscoring a recognition of the importance of this measure in safeguarding the well-being of retirees from law enforcement agencies.
